A burglary early yesterday morning at The Graduate apartment complex is "not connected whatsoever" to a home invasion five days earlier at Beaver Hill apartments, State College Police Sgt. Chris Fishel said today.
A woman who was visiting the area was awoken in an apartment at about 4 a.m. yesterday at The Graduate, 138 S. Atherton St., by five unknown men who had entered her apartment through the unlocked front door and were taking computers and other items, police said.
The suspects stole two Dell Inspiron laptop computers, a Sony PlayStation, an XBox, an iPod speaker-docking base, a computer monitor, DVDs and video games, police said.
Last week, three unknown men robbed a local student resident at knifepoint at about 1 p.m. Wednesday in his Beaver Hill apartment, 340 E. Beaver Ave., police said.
The suspects ransacked the bedroom and stole a Dell laptop computer, a cell phone and an undisclosed amount of cash, police said.
